![]() If customers do prefer to have a wired connection because of poor home broadband signal, for example, a 1.5m Ethernet cable is still included with the TV box. Many customers will enjoy the ability to remove trailing wires and it's a feature that experts have been clamouring for over recent years, so it's good to see BT leading on this. It isn't offered by Sky Q or even with Virgin's latest TV 360 box. Getting rid of the need for Ethernet connections from the TV box to the home router is something new and fresh for the BT TV Box Pro. ![]() Wi-fi connectivity means no wires connecting the TV box to the router, although customers may still need aerial connections if they're using that option. This wasn't available at launch but has since been switched on via an update and all customers can now access it. The headline feature on the BT TV Box Pro is wireless connectivity. Overall, the TV Box Pro is sleeker and more stylish than any BT TV box we've seen before, plus it's the most advanced when it comes to features and capabilities. The BT TV Box Pro also comes with a Bluetooth remote that doesn't rely on a direct line of sight, plus there are various eco settings on the box itself including a standby mode that puts the box into deep hibernation in the hours when it is unlikely to be used rather than waste energy on the standard standby mode. The main specifications for the BT TV Box Pro are: While the BT TV Box Pro is still based on the YouView interface, the box itself has received quite a few feature upgrades - we look at those more closely below. Since the box is only provided to BT TV customers and cannot be bought separately, customers who like the look of the TV Box Pro will need to sign up to both BT TV and BT broadband. It is now the standard TV box provided to BT TV customers, so all customers signing up to new deals will receive it instead of the old BT YouView box. The BT TV Box Pro was first launched in mid-2021 as a refreshed rival to Sky Q and Virgin TV 360. As long as a customer pays for TV throughout their contract, they can move up and down the scale. BT TV operates mainly on a Now membership system, with additional sports content provided by their own BT Sport suite of channels on relevant packages.īT TV is a flexible service, so customers can sign up to one plan and downgrade it the next month or upgrade it to a more expensive deal.
